Health and Safety & Animal Welfare Law
Farmers are accountable for virtually every aspect of their business.The involvement of statutory agencies, some of which have little regard for the practicalities of farming, has meant that farmers are accountable for virtually every aspect of their business. Not only does a breach of the regulations risk a fine, imprisonment and a ban on keeping livestock, but future EU support payments (which can make the difference between profit and loss for many farmers) may be stopped.
Any threat of action must therefore be taken very seriously. Our specialist team of agricultural law solicitors can advise on possible defences, representation at interview and, if appropriate, penalties and the scope of insurance.
